Top Car Rental Companies Larnaca » Albums » Top Car Rental Companies Larnaca

Top Car Rental Companies Larnaca

in Top Car Rental Companies Larnaca
by larnaca Infinite  |  Added June 5, 2024
1 Photo
125 Views
0 Likes
0 Favourites
0 Comments
  • By larnaca Infinite 0 0 0 77